Best Background to pick in Avowed

After you're through the character creation screen in Avowed, you'll be able to pick one out of five Backgrounds that help define your character. Your Background gives you unique dialogue options throughout the entire game and determines what you're starting weapon is. So, does your Background make a huge difference, and which one is the best to pick in Avowed? What is your Background in Avowed? Before we go too far into the weeds of the different Backgrounds in Avowed, let's quickly go over what they are. For the most part, your Background gives you access to certain dialogue options in dozens of conversations during your playthrough. You won't always be able to select one of these unique dialogue options, but they do come up fairly often and lead to some interesting dialogue from the character you're speaking to that you wouldn't have heard otherwise. The five Background options in Avowed. Screenshot by Destructoid In addition to the dialogue options, your Background helps decide what you're starting weapon will be in Avowed. Your starting weapon is available in your inventory right away, but you'll be able to pick it up five minutes into the game. While this might sound like a big deal, it doesn't have to be. Just because you choose a specific Background doesn't mean you're limited to a certain weapon class or combat style. If you pick a Background and get a melee weapon to start, you can easily swap to a ranged weapon as soon as you get access to one in Avowed. Of course, you can choose to stick with your Background's preferred weapon if you really want to get into the RPG side of things, but that's entirely optional. Finally, the last element to your Background is a backstory for your character. Every Background has a unique backstory you can read through during the character creation process. This doesn't play any role in the gameplay of Avowed, so you can pay as much or as little attention to it as you want. All Backgrounds in Avowed Now that you understand a little more about how Backgrounds work, we can talk about each one. There are five to choose from in Avowed, and all of them have a different name and backstory. You can see them all below: Arcane Scholar (starting weapon: Dagger) Court Augur (starting weapon: Mace) Noble Scion (starting weapon: Sword) Vanguard Scout (starting weapon: Single-Handed Axe) War Hero (starting weapon: Spear) Best Background to choose in Avowed The Background you choose doesn't play a huge factor in Avowed's story. Screenshot by Destructoid Truthfully, your Background doesn't play a major role in the grand scheme of things. While it does determine your starting weapon, you'll find just about every available weapon in Avowed by the first or second hour of your playthrough. This includes wands for spellcasting, a pistol and rifle, and plenty of stronger melee weapons. The main reason you might want to select a specific Background is you resonate with its backstory. I chose Vanguard Scout because I liked the idea of being a trusted operative of the emperor who has skills both in and outside of court. However, every Background starts the game the same way, so the backstory is just for you to keep in the back of your mind throughout the story. Usually, the unique dialogue options for every Background stem from its backstory. So, if you choose the War Hero Background, you'll often see dialogue options that talk about bravery and not backing down from a fight. Overall, if you want to stick true to the RPG elements of Avowed, then you want to pick the Background that offers the most appealing starting weapon and backstory to you. Out of all the starting weapon options, the Mace is arguably the best choice, as it features high damage and a solid attack rate without costing too much stamina. However, the Sword and Axe are strong as well if you want traditional melee combat. The Spear and Dagger are more niche weapons that you can use to your advantage, but they don't make for particularly great every-fight options in Avowed.
